WATER VALLEY – The Water Valley Chamber of Commerce has an exciting lineup for the annual Chamber of Commerce Banquet scheduled Monday. Retired Mississippi Supreme Court Justice Ann Lamar is the featured speaker. She joined the Supreme Court in 2007 and served until last year, when she did not seek re-election. Junior Auxiliary of Water Valley is sponsoring the Jessie D. Ostrander Memorial Scholarship for 2016-17 graduating seniors of Water Valley High School. The scholarship is $1,500 per semester for one academic year. If you are interested, see Brandy Vollbracht at the Water Valley High School counselor’s office for an application.
